[pdf] The cause of abnormal sound of current transformer (1) The screws fixing the mutual inductor are loose and should be tightened. (2) Internal core piercing bolts of the transformer are loose. (3) The small capacity of the transformer results in magnetic saturation when the transformer is overloaded.
